Estradiol Benzoate BiologicalActivity
| Description | Estradiol benzoate is a synthetic ester, is the first form of estrogen to be marketed. |

Chemical & Physical Properties
| Density | 1.2±0.1 g/cm3 |
|---|---|
| Boiling Point | 531.2±50.0 °C at 760 mmHg |
| Melting Point | 191-198 °C(lit.) |
| Molecular Formula | C25H28O3 |
| Molecular Weight | 376.488 |
| Flash Point | 212.0±22.9 °C |
| Exact Mass | 376.203857 |
| PSA | 46.53000 |
| LogP | 6.24 |
| Vapour Pressure | 0.0±1.5 mmHg at 25°C |
| Index of Refraction | 1.604 |
| InChIKey | UYIFTLBWAOGQBI-BZDYCCQFSA-N |
| SMILES | CC12CCC3c4ccc(OC(=O)c5ccccc5)cc4CCC3C1CCC2O |
